William & Kate Grace The Cover Of Vanity Fair


Mario Testino photographed Prince William and Kate Middleton (before their nuptials) during the couple's engagement photo session.  Now the never-before-seen photo will grace the June 2nd edition of Vanity Fair

The July issue, which hits newsstands in New York and Los Angeles on June 2, comes 14 years after William's mother, Princess Diana, was featured in the magazine in a series of now-iconic candid photos, also shot by Testino.
In the inside pages, writer Katie Nicholl reveals new details of the newlyweds, like how William will continue to be addressed as Prince William, which means by default that Middleton will be Princess Catherine.
Her title will be put to the test when the couple embarks on their first official overseas tour to North America next month.
Their 11-day trip, which Middleton is said to be "beyond excited for," will take them across Canada and will be followed by a July 8-10 visit to Los Angeles.
